Lead, Field AI Strategy at Okta. Reporting to the Chief of Staff to the CRO, this role owns and drives the Field AI roadmap—sourcing high-impact use cases, piloting solutions, and scaling those that deliver measurable impact. You will stand up and scale the Field “AI Center of Excellence” within the Office of the CRO and partner with Go-To-Market, Product, Operations, and Executive teams. What You’ll Be Doing
Shape our Field AI Strategy: define the strategy and prioritized roadmap to improve field productivity and customer experience through the use of AI Stand up the Field AI Center of Excellence within the Office of the CRO as the central hub and driver of the Field AI roadmap (with use cases by user group) Source high-impact AI use cases by user group (Sales, Presales, Partner, Enablement) in partnership with Field SMEs and cross-functional teams (Corp AI, Business Technology, GTM S&O, Enablement, and others) Stay ahead of AI trends to ensure the roadmap reflects best-in-class solutions while complying with corporate standards Orchestrate Roadmap Execution: lead end-to-end planning and execution of projects prioritized on the Field AI roadmap Define scope, manage dependencies, mitigate risks, and ensure on-time, within-budget delivery Lead incubation cycles with centralized teams and end-user groups: pilot, test, fail fast, and scale proven prototypes into Field-ready solutions Run cross-functional steering and alignment processes for initiatives, securing buy-in from relevant teams Partner with technical and operational teams to ground pilots in enterprise requirements and real user needs Drive Cross-Functional Alignment: act as central hub between Field COE, end-user groups, and central teams (Corporate AI strategy, Business Technology, GTM Strategy & Ops) Articulate program strategy, goals, and progress to key stakeholders with clear updates and managed expectations Measure Success: define and analyze metrics for use case success (e.g., user adoption, satisfaction, revenue) and program success (e.g., ROI, on-time delivery); use data-driven insights to guide the program What You’ll Bring
Minimum 8+ years of experience in Business Operations, Innovation, Strategy and/or Product Management roles; GTM/Field experience required Product Management, complex Program Management, or Consulting background preferred Experience with AI tools (e.g., Gemini, ChatGPT, Conversational Intelligence, SFDC) ideally in a GTM context Product Manager mindset: strategic thinking, strong user empathy, defined success metrics, scoped MVPs, and pilots Builder: track record incubating new initiatives or products across multiple stakeholder groups Executive-level Execution: ability to manage complex, interconnected projects, mitigate risks, and drive on-time delivery Influential Leader: strong communication and ability to influence cross-functional teams without direct authority Field Acumen: understanding of the B2B IT/Software customer journey and GTM teams (Sales, Presales, Partners) Prioritization and Decision-Making: tough trade-offs based on customer value and feasibility Technical Awareness: solid understanding of AI tech stack and development processes to engage Operations, Business Technology, Security, and Product The annual base salary range for this position varies by location and is provided in the job posting.
